Exploring the World of Sustainable Fashion Brands for Eco-Friendly Travelers
Sustainable fashion brands play a crucial role in minimizing the environmental impact of the fashion industry. By utilizing eco-friendly materials and adopting ethical production processes, these brands help reduce the carbon footprint of clothing production. This shift towards sustainability not only benefits the environment by decreasing water and energy usage but also raises awareness among consumers about the importance of mindful consumption.
Furthermore, sustainable fashion brands often prioritize transparency in their supply chain, ensuring that each step of the production process adheres to ethical standards. By promoting fair labor practices and supporting local artisans, these brands contribute to the overall improvement of working conditions in the industry. As a result, consumers are encouraged to make more informed choices, supporting brands that value environmental conservation and social responsibility.

What are sustainable fashion brands?
Sustainable fashion brands are companies that prioritize environmentally-friendly practices in their production processes, such as using organic materials, reducing waste, and implementing fair labor practices.
How do sustainable fashion brands impact the environment?
Sustainable fashion brands help reduce the fashion industry’s carbon footprint by using eco-friendly materials, reducing water usage, and minimizing waste. They also promote ethical practices and support local communities.
Why are eco-friendly travelers influencing the fashion industry?
Eco-friendly travelers are becoming more aware of the environmental impact of their purchases, including clothing. Their demand for sustainable fashion has encouraged brands to adopt more ethical practices and create eco-friendly products.
What are some ethical practices in sustainable fashion brands?
Ethical practices in sustainable fashion brands include fair wages for workers, safe working conditions, using recycled materials, reducing waste through recycling and upcycling, and transparency in the supply chain.
